Output d60990bf9154770de1af305f4cdc8c564435e01ce684e751e539b86daa7d884b:0

value
28653883
script pubkey
OP_0 OP_PUSHBYTES_20 d2989a3d41d58e0af3222de38281478a38cf7064
address
bc1q62vf502p6k8q4uez9h3c9q283guv7uryks0422
transaction
d60990bf9154770de1af305f4cdc8c564435e01ce684e751e539b86daa7d884b
confirmations
55457
spent
true